Why Does This Matter?
Take-Two Interactive, known for its blockbuster franchises like Grand Theft Auto, is looking to leverage generative AI to enhance efficiency and creativity in game development. This shift could significantly alter how games are produced, potentially leading to faster development times and more innovative gameplay experiences.
What Are the Potential Benefits of Generative AI in Gaming?
- Enhanced Creativity: Generative AI can help developers brainstorm new ideas, creating unique narratives and character designs that may not have been conceived through traditional methods.
- Improved Efficiency: Automating certain aspects of game design—such as environment generation or NPC behavior—can reduce workload on developers and streamline the production process.
- Cost Reduction: By minimizing manual labor through automation, Take-Two could lower production costs while maintaining high-quality output.
What Challenges Might Arise with This Technology?
- Quality Control: While generative AI can produce content quickly, there’s a risk that the quality may not meet player expectations if not monitored closely.
- Ethical Concerns: The use of AI raises questions about originality and ownership. How much of a game created with AI can be attributed to human creators?
- User Acceptance: Players may have mixed feelings about AI-generated content. The community's response will play a crucial role in determining the success of this approach.
